Doctorate of Philosophy (Ph.D.) in Computer Engineering Top Colleges, Syllabus, Scope, and Salary

Pranjal Singhal's profile photo

Pranjal Singhal

Content Curator

Ph.D. in Computer Engineering is a 3-year full-time Doctorate level course in Engineering. Eligibility for which is M.E/M.Tech degree or an equivalent Master’s degree with at least 55% of marks or 6 GPA point scale from a recognized university.

Many colleges offer Ph.D. in Computer Engineering course in India. Every college has their own eligibility criteria, admission process, and fees structure.

Some of the top colleges/universities offer this course includes:

The average fee for this course ranges between INR 20,000 to 4 Lacs based on the candidate’s marks obtained in their master’s degree or entrance exams.

The course study helps the candidate to gain knowledge base in areas of business applications, database applications, software programming, e-commerce fundamentals, and software project management. This course helps to allow students to observe how programmers create interactive websites. Students learn many topics include remote Internet access, and wireless security and security policy initiation.

Admission to Ph.D. in Computer Engineering is based on merit list or entrance-exam. Most of the colleges select students based on the marks obtained in their master’s degree or an equivalent degree for Ph.D. in Computer Engineering course admissions. Some reputed colleges conduct entrance exams for this course admission. Students who are selected for entrance exam should attend the personal interview conducted by the college. Based on their performances, they will be selected for admissions.

After completion of this course, graduates may work in fields like IT Sectors, Manufacturing Units, Agriculture Sectors, Retail Sectors, Aerospace Companies, Telecommunications, etc. These professionals may work in positions like Engineering Technician, Application Engineer, Research Assistant, Water Resource Engineer, Chemical Engineer, etc. The average salary for these professionals ranges between INR 2 to 15 Lacs as per their experience and expertise in this field.

Ph.D. in Computer Engineering: Course Program Highlights Table

Written below are some of the major highlights of the course.

Course Level Doctorate
Duration 3 years
Examination Type Semester type
Eligibility Master’s degree
Admission Process Merit-based or Entrance-based
Top recruiting organizations TCS, Hindustan Lever, LG, Samsung, L&T Private Limited, CTS, Microsoft, HP, Lenovo
Top recruiting areas IT Sectors, Manufacturing Units, Agriculture Sectors, Retail Sectors, Aerospace Companies, Telecommunications
Top job profiles Engineering Technician, Application Engineer, Research Assistant, Water Resource Engineer, Chemical Engineer
Course Fee INR 30,000 to 4 Lacs
Average Starting Salary INR 2 to 15 Lacs

Ph.D. in Computer Engineering: What is it about?

Ph.D. in Computer Engineering course integrates various fields of computer science and electrical engineering to develop computer systems. In this course, candidates combine their understanding of computer software and hardware to develop new computer devices or improve an existing device. This study helps to design and develop the technological devices and computer systems. This course aims to train students on procedures and the newest relevant techniques in computer engineering field.

This course is a very specialized area within the computer field. In addition to this course in information processing and the curriculum includes courses in business-related subjects. Skills they gain in this course are computational thinking, logical thinking, managing complexity, and problem-solving skills.

Ph.D. in Computer Engineering course focuses on computer management information systems in today’s organizations. In this course, candidates may learn topics like data representation, abstraction, digital artifacts like the operation of computers and networks, web pages and programs, web searching, legal, contemporary applications, ethical and social aspects of the information technology.

Ph.D. in Computer Engineering: Top Institutes 

Given below are the college names, location and the average structure of the fees which will be taken by the college for this course.

Lovely Professional University Jalandhar INR 3,16,000
Bennett University Greater Noida INR 1,80,000
Lovely Professional University Jalandhar INR 3,16,000
Christ University Bangalore INR 3,70,000
Chandigarh University Chandigarh INR 2,40,000
Jamia Millia University Delhi INR 31,810
Veermata Jijabai Technological Institute Mumbai INR 1,26,000
Jaipur National University Jaipur INR 1,06,000
BMS College of Engineering Bangalore INR 54,000
M.S. Ramaiah Institute of Technology Bangalore INR 54,390
Manipal Academy of Higher Education Manipal INR 14,000
Government College of Engineering Amravati INR 16,000
DIT University Dehradun INR 23,000
GITAM University Vishakhapatnam INR 2,71,000
Shiv Nadar University Greater Noida INR 2,96,000
Netaji Subhas Institute of Technology Delhi INR 2,20,000
Dr. C.V. Raman University Bilaspur INR 32,000
PEC University of Technology Chandigarh INR 73,700
International Institute of Information Technology Hyderabad INR 2,16,000
Shardha University Greater Noida INR 1,80,000
ITM University Gwalior INR 3,22,000

Ph.D. in Computer Engineering: Eligibility 

Candidates who have completed M.E/M.Tech or an equivalent master’s degree from a recognized university are eligible for Ph.D. in Computer Engineering course. Candidates should obtain 55% of marks in their Master’s degree for this Ph.D. in Computer Engineering course eligibility (50% of marks for SC.ST/OBC candidates). The percentage may vary from one college to another. Eligible candidates may apply for this course through online or offline.

Applying for this course:

Candidates can fill an application form and apply for this course on the official website of the respective colleges and institutes. Candidates can get an application form directly from the admission office of the respective colleges.

Ph.D. in Computer Engineering: Admission Process

Admission to Ph.D. in Computer Engineering course is based on Merit list or an Entrance-exam. Most of the colleges conduct counseling and select students based on the merit list prepared by the state-wise universities. Some of the reputed colleges conduct entrance exams to select students for this course admission.

Some of the major entrance exam conducted by the reputed colleges and universities are:

Entrance exams may vary from state to state. Few colleges conduct the personal interview followed by the entrance exam. Those colleges select students based on their performances in an entrance exam and the personal interview.

Ph.D. in Computer Engineering: Syllabus and Course Description

A year-wise syllabus for Ph.D. (Computer Engineering) is given below. The syllabus may vary from one college to other.

Multimedia Systems ASIC Design Digital Imaging
Mobile Computing Web Technology Visualization Techniques
Advanced Web Design Data Structures and Algorithms Creative Thinking
Advanced Databases Computer Architecture Neural Networks, Architectures, and Applications
e-commerce Technology Software Engineering Methodologies Performance Evaluation of Computer System and Networks
Data Mining and Data Warehousing Computer Networks Engineering and Management Advanced Networks
- Mathematical Structures of Computer Science Soft Computing
- Data Base Technology Pattern Recognition
- Operating System Design -
- Advanced System Software -

Ph.D. in Computer Engineering: Who should opt?

  • Candidates who have an interest in Computer Engineering and its related areas are suitable for this course.
  • Candidates who have good communication skills, interpersonal skills, ability to make decisions easily, work in teams, and express ideas are suitable for this course.
  • Candidates who have the ability to invent things and create new inventions are suitable for this course.

Ph.D. in Computer Engineering: Career Prospects

Graduates who have completed this course have lots of opportunities in various fields of engineering. Professionals may work in major areas such as IT consultancies, IT service providers, IT departments, Telecommunications, Defence, Aerospace companies, Financial services, Healthcare sectors, Retail sectors, Agriculture sectors, Manufacturing sectors, etc. Some professionals may work in top colleges and universities in major roles. Few professionals may start their own career as an entrepreneur.

Ph.D. in Computer Engineering professionals may work in private, government, and public sectors. Graduates may work in job roles offered by the top companies and organizations are a Web developer, Technician, System designer, Networking specialist, Helpdesk specialist, Data-warehousing analyst, Lab instructor, e-commerce specialist, Development manager, Software engineer, Subject matter specialist, etc. Graduates who have an interest in teaching field may work as professors and lecturers.

Given below are the major job positions, their descriptions, and the Average annual salary for each position:

Doctorate of Philosophy (Ph.D.) in Computer Engineering annualsalary
Computer engineer Computer engineers are responsible for evaluating, testing, and developing the software as well as hardware that makes the computer work. They may help to develop games, business applications, and design new operating systems. The may also responsible for managing and constructing an organization’s system and supplying technical support. INR 4 to 5 Lacs
Network administrator Network administrators are responsible for maintaining computing environment by installing upgrades, identifying network requirements, and monitoring network performance. They establish network specifications, analyzing workflow, and access information and security requirements. INR 3 to 4 Lacs
Application engineer Application engineers are responsible for designing, developing, implementing, and testing a variety of software applications. They perform data analysis, develop and support batch processes, communicate with clients, and troubleshoot the issues. They also maintain the accurate day-to-day implementation activities. They assist technical department as necessary. INR 10 to 11 Lacs
Design engineer Design engineers are responsible for specialize designing in a few areas of development, that are networks, databases or applications, operating systems, and each area requires fluency in its own set of computer languages and development environments. A small percentage of software engineers work alone, but the most collaborate with other specialists in development groups all working together to create complex projects. INR 3 to 5 Lacs
Network security engineer Network security engineers are responsible for performing routine tests and modifications to ensure that a network is performing and running correctly. If any problem occurs, they troubleshoot the programs and hardware. They find based on their findings, they repairs or changes can be made to fix the problem. They routinely discuss and coordinate security measures with other administrators in the company. INR 4 to 5 Lacs

Ph.D. (Computer Engineering) Fee Structure in India

25.67 K (Minimum Fee)PUBLIC COLLEGES2.17 L  (Maximum Fee)
94.53 K (Average Fee)
1.39 L (Minimum Fee)Private COLLEGES4.51 L (Maximum Fee)
2.57 L (Average Fee)

Ph.D. (Computer Engineering) Fee Structure By state


1.72 L
1.71 LPrivate COLLEGES4.51 L
3.36 L


79 K
1.39 LPrivate COLLEGES2.10 L
1.71 L

Madhya Pradesh

1.34 L
1.41 LPrivate COLLEGES3.95 L
2.68 L


No Comments To Show